1. Enhanced Social Skills

Playing in a band requires collaboration and communication. Musicians must listen to each other, synchronize their playing, and work towards a common goal. This process naturally enhances social skills.

  • Communication: Effective verbal and non-verbal communication is crucial during rehearsals and performances.
  • Teamwork: Working as a team to create music fosters cooperation and mutual respect.

Why It Matters: These skills are transferable to everyday life, helping individuals in social interactions and professional environments.

2. Improved Musicality

Performing with others can significantly improve one’s musical skills. Band members learn to play in harmony, follow the rhythm, and understand dynamics and balance.

  • Timing and Rhythm: Playing in sync with others hones your sense of timing and rhythm.
  • Listening Skills: Being attentive to other musicians enhances your overall musicality.

Why It Matters: Improved musicality makes you a better musician and enhances your enjoyment and appreciation of music.

3. Boosted Self-Confidence

Standing on stage and performing in front of an audience can be daunting, but it builds self-confidence. Each performance is a step towards overcoming stage fright and gaining self-assurance.

  • Public Speaking: Performing in front of a crowd improves your ability to speak or perform publicly.
  • Personal Achievement: Successfully performing boosts self-esteem and a sense of accomplishment.

Why It Matters: Increased self-confidence can positively affect all areas of life, from academic performance to professional success.

4. Enhanced Discipline and Commitment

Being part of a band requires regular practice and dedication. Band members must commit to rehearsals and learn their parts thoroughly.

  • Regular Practice: Commitment to regular rehearsals fosters discipline.
  • Responsibility: Each member is responsible for their part, teaching accountability.

Why It Matters: Discipline and commitment learned through band participation are valuable life skills that contribute to personal and professional success.

5. Broadened Musical Horizons

In a band, you are exposed to different musical styles and genres. This exposure broadens your musical knowledge and appreciation.

  • Diverse Repertoire: Bands often play a wide range of music, from classical to contemporary.
  • Cultural Exposure: Playing different genres exposes you to various cultural influences.

Why It Matters: Broadening your musical horizons makes you a more versatile and well-rounded musician.

6. Sense of Belonging and Community

Being part of a band creates a sense of belonging. You become part of a community of like-minded individuals who share your passion for music.

  • Friendship: Band members often form strong bonds and friendships.
  • Support System: A band provides emotional and motivational support.

Why It Matters: A sense of belonging and community can improve mental health and overall happiness.

7. Performance Opportunities and Recognition

Playing in a band offers numerous opportunities to perform in front of audiences, which can lead to recognition and personal growth.

  • Live Performances: Regular concerts and gigs provide real-world performance experience.
  • Recognition: Successful performances can lead to recognition and new opportunities.

Why It Matters: Performance opportunities enhance your resume and can open doors to new musical and professional avenues.

Overcoming Common Obstacles

While the benefits of playing in a band are numerous, there are also challenges. Here are some common obstacles and practical ways to overcome them:

Finding the Right Band

  • Join a Music School: Institutions like Rising Tones offer a diverse community of musicians, making it easier to form a band. We often encourage and support group performances. 
  • Network: Attend music events and join online forums to connect with other musicians.

Scheduling Conflicts

  • Flexible Schedules: Work with band members to create a rehearsal schedule that accommodates everyone.
  • Prioritize: Make band practice a priority, but also be flexible and understanding of others’ commitments.

Stage Fright

  • Small Performances: Start with small, informal performances to build confidence.
  • Preparation: Thoroughly prepare for performances to reduce anxiety.

Musical Differences

  • Open Communication: Discuss musical preferences and find common ground.
  • Compromise: Be willing to compromise and experiment with different styles.
